Timeline:

This timeline shows a graph from 1963 to 2014 of Bosnia and Herzegovina. No data until 1962. Number of actual observations by date: 41.

Source name:

World Development Indicators

Source organization:

Food and Agriculture Organization, electronic files and web site.

Categories, topics:

Agriculture & Rural Development

Last updated:

apr 23, 2017
